Samsung Galaxy Note 8 to Debut on September 12 in India

Earlier also, we had reported on this very context where Samsung Galaxy Note 8 was expected to debut in India on September 25. But from the report via Gizbot yesterday, we have come to know the pre-registration of the device to debut in India has already started. However, with possible reports, the tech site has reported today about the imminent launch of Samsung Galaxy Note 8 to hit Indian markets on September 12 (one can mark the date). And much to the delight of geeks, Apple’s next generation iPhone (iPhone 8) is also going to unveil on the very day (i.e. September 12) at the California event.

Samsung’s Galaxy Note 8 launch in India evidently will have a direct impact on its sales figure. As we already know from this report that LG V30 will go on sales with a lesser price tag than that of Galaxy Note 8, the early launch of Samsung’s flagship phablet will give the company an upper hand than both LG as well as Apple. Now that Samsung has already sent out invites to the media, the speculations of the device are hyped up to be none other than the only Galaxy Note 8.

As per pricing, even if Samsung Galaxy Note 8 is expected to roll out with a price tag of Rs. 70,000, there are chances of the handset to be priced at Rs. 74,900, as per reports. For more information on this, stay tuned.
